Tshephoyaone is a Tswana name meaning 'the one who brings hope' or 'a person who instills confidence.' Derived from the Tswana verb 'tshepela' meaning to trust or hope, it embodies optimism and faith. Traditionally, it conveys a blessing for the child to be a source of reassurance and strength within the family and community.

Cultural Significance of Tshephoyaone

In Tswana culture, names are deeply symbolic, often reflecting family hopes or circumstances of birth. Tshephoyaone is a name that carries the cultural weight of hope and trust, often given to boys born during difficult times or to inspire confidence in their future. It connects the child to community values of resilience and optimism, serving as a lifelong reminder of their role as a beacon of hope.

Today, Tshephoyaone remains a cherished name among Tswana-speaking populations in Botswana and South Africa. While not widely known internationally, it is increasingly embraced by urban families who seek to preserve cultural heritage through meaningful traditional names. The name also appeals to parents valuing unique, culturally rich names with deep positive connotations.
